DESCRIPTION:

As a Quality Specialist II, as part of Quality Systems at our Carlsbad site, an RUO (Research Use Only) manufacturing facility, you will play an important role in maintaining compliance with quality standards and regulations specific to RUO product manufacturing. You will be part of the quality systems organization, supporting various quality processes and initiatives, and helping to ensure the effectiveness of the Quality Management System (QMS).

How you will make an impact:

  • Assist in managing customer inquiries related to product quality and compliance
  • Manage customer quality agreements and change notification agreements
  • Support the preparation and maintenance of compliance- related documentation
  • Contribute to Change Management processes, ensuring adherence to regulatory requirements
  • Participate in investigations and Corrective and Preventive Actions (CAPAs) related to quality issues
  • Assist with Internal and External Audits by helping to prepare documentation
  • Support compliance activities and initiatives under the guidance of senior team members
  • Help monitor the QMS to ensure its proper functioning and identify areas for improvement
  • Collect data for site metrics, contributing to continuous improvement initiatives
  • Support quality system projects as assigned
